Mushroom Barley Stew with Potatoes

A hearty vegetarian Eastern European-style stew with cremini mushrooms, pearl barley, Yukon Gold potatoes, carrots, and vegetable broth. It is savory, filling, and made in one pot for a comforting dinner.

Cook this recipe

  • vegetable broth-6 cups
  • yellow onion-1.5 cups
  • carrots-1 cup
  • cremini mushrooms-1 pound
  • garlic-3 cloves
  • pearl barley-0.75 cups
  • Yukon Gold potatoes-1 pound
  • olive oil-2 tablespoons
  • dried thyme-1 teaspoon
  • bay leaves-2 whole
  • kosher salt-1 teaspoon
  • black pepper-0.5 teaspoons
1
Prepare the vegetables and barley
Measuring Cups
Cutting Board
Chef’s knife

Dice the onion and carrots, slice the mushrooms, mince the garlic, rinse the barley, and cut the potatoes into 1-inch pieces.

Keep knife blades pointed away from your hands while cutting vegetables.

1 1/2 Cup yellow onion
1 Cup carrots
1 Pound cremini mushrooms
3 Count garlic
3/4 Cup barley
1 Pound potatoes
2
Soften the onion and carrots
Wooden spoon
Large Dutch oven

Heat the olive oil in a large Dutch oven over medium heat, then add the onion and carrots; cook until softened, about 5 minutes.

Use caution when adding vegetables to hot oil to avoid splatter.

2 Tablespoon olive oil
1 1/2 Cup yellow onion
1 Cup carrots
3
Cook the mushrooms
Wooden spoon
Large Dutch oven

Add the cremini mushrooms and garlic; cook until the mushrooms release their liquid and begin to brown, about 8 minutes.

1 Pound cremini mushrooms
3 Count garlic
4
Add grains, potatoes, broth, and seasonings
Measuring Cups
Measuring Spoons
Wooden spoon
Large Dutch oven

Stir in the pearl barley, Yukon Gold potatoes, vegetable broth, dried thyme, bay leaves, salt, and black pepper; scrape the bottom of the pot and bring to a boil.

Stir carefully as the stew comes to a boil to avoid hot splashes.

3/4 Cup barley
1 Pound potatoes
6 Cup vegetable broth
1 Teaspoon dried thyme
2 Count bay leaves
1 Teaspoon Kosher Salt
1/2 Teaspoon Black Pepper
5
Simmer until tender
Large Dutch oven

Reduce the heat to low, cover partially, and simmer; cook until the barley is tender and the potatoes are soft but not falling apart, about 45 to 55 minutes.

Use oven mitts when handling the hot Dutch oven lid.

6
Finish and serve
Wooden spoon
Large Dutch oven
Ladle

Remove the bay leaves, stir well, and adjust the seasoning; simmer uncovered for 5 minutes if a thicker stew is desired, then serve hot.
